You have added or deleted
protocols after installing
EpsonNet Config.
The message "EpsonNet Config cannot be used because no
network is installed." appears when you start EpsonNet Config.
Cause
Both TCP/IP and IPX/SPX
are not installed on the
computer.
TCP/IP is installed on the
computer, but its IP address
is not set correctly.
The message "Could not complete communicating
configuration data" appears when you send settings to the
network interface.
Cause
This may happen when using
a dial-up router.
Unable to start EpsonNet Config with Web Browser.
Cause
266
Uninstall EpsonNet Config and then
reinstall it. See "Uninstalling Software"
and "Installing EpsonNet Config".
What to do
Install the TCP/IP or IPX/SPX protocol.
Set a correct IP address for the computer.
What to do
Run Command Prompt from the
computer on which EpsonNet Config is
installed, and then enter the following
command:
Format: >ROUTE_ADD_the IP address
of the network interface_ the IP address
of the computer (the under bar
represents one space)
Example: >ROUTE ADD 192.168.192.168
22.33.44.55.
What to do
